### Who is Frank Thomas and why is he a key White Sox player?

Frank Thomas, nicknamed "The Big Hurt," was a dominant power hitter for the Chicago White Sox during the 1990s. He was a two-time AL MVP and a Hall of Famer, making his cards highly sought after by fans and collectors of the franchise.
